Link Status

To get link status:
This provides information about the status of the network link between a LEX and REX. The
LEX and REX must be linked (and paired) for data to flow between the LEX and REX.
Type xusbnetcfg request_link_status <DEVICE IP>
EXAMPLE:
xusbnetcfg
xusbnetcfg
In this example, extender with IP 192.168.1.100 is paired to an extender with MAC address
00:1b:13:01:04:43 and the link is active.
Extender with IP 192.168.1.102 is paired to an extender with MAC address 00:1b:13:01:04:42
and the link is active.
